Skip to main content
Welcome to Inspira UI, a community-driven project that brings the beauty and functionality of both Aceternity UI and Magic UI to the Vue & Nuxt ecosystem!
While this project draws inspiration from these sources, it also includes unique custom components contributed by the community and created by us.

About Inspira UI

Inspira UI is a collection of elegant, ready-to-use Vue components designed to be flexible and easy to integrate. Rather than being a traditional component library, it allows you to pick, customize, and adapt components as needed, giving you the freedom to shape them to fit your unique project requirements.

Why Inspira UI?

Inspira UI was created to fill a gap in the Vue community by providing a set of components with the aesthetics and functionality of both Aceternity UI and Magic UI. Our goal is to empower developers to build beautiful applications more efficiently while adding our own custom and community-driven designs.

Key Features

Free and Open Source

Completely open source under the MIT license. Access the code on GitHub and contribute to the project.

Highly Configurable

Tailor components to your specific design needs. Customize every aspect to match your brand.

Diverse Component Range

A broad selection of components inspired by Aceternity UI, Magic UI, and custom contributions.

Mobile Optimized

Designed to look great on all devices with responsive design built-in.

Nuxt Compatibility

Fully compatible with Nuxt and Vue, seamlessly integrating into your projects.

Community Driven

Built by the community, for the community. Contribute your own components and ideas.

Get Started

Installation

Learn how to install and set up Inspira UI in your Vue or Nuxt application.

Contributing

Discover how you can contribute to Inspira UI and help make it better.

Code of Conduct

Read our community guidelines and expectations for all participants.

Documentation

Explore the full documentation and browse available components.

Acknowledgments

A special thanks to:
  • Aceternity UI for providing the inspiration and permission to adapt the original designs
  • Magic UI for its beautiful design inspiration
  • shadcn-vue for the Vue port of shadcn-ui and contributions to some components
  • shadcn-docs-nuxt for the beautifully crafted Nuxt documentation site

About the Author

Hi, I’m Rahul Vashishtha. I started Inspira UI to bring a similar experience to the Vue ecosystem, inspired by Aceternity UI, Magic UI, and community contributions. I’m continuously working on it to make it better.
Feel free to check out my work on GitHub and join me on this journey!

Support the Project

You can support the development of the project by sponsoring the developer: Support Inspira UI

Build docs developers (and LLMs) love